Lifestyle & Amenities
Life in Travilah revolves around a love for the outdoors and a relaxed, family-oriented pace. The neighborhood is in close proximity to the Potomac River and the expansive Great Falls Park, offering residents unparalleled access to hiking trails, breathtaking river views, and rock climbing. The nearby Scott's Run Nature Preserve provides additional trails through peaceful woodlands and along scenic creeks. Equestrian facilities are also a key part of the local culture, with trails and boarding stables catering to horse enthusiasts.
For daily conveniences and upscale shopping, residents have easy access to the boutiques and restaurants in the village center of Great Falls, as well as the larger retail hubs in Tysons Corner and Reston. The area boasts several highly-regarded country clubs and golf courses, such as the River Bend Country Club, which serve as social and recreational centers for the community. Schools & Education
Families in Travilah are served by the top-ranked Fairfax County Public School system. Students typically attend schools in the Langley High School pyramid, which is consistently ranked among the best in Virginia and the nation. This includes Langley High School itself, along with Cooper Middle School and elementary schools such as Colvin Run and Great Falls.

Transportation & Connectivity
Travilah offers a peaceful, rural escape while maintaining critical connections to major economic and cultural centers. The primary commuting route is the Georgetown Pike (VA-193), a scenic but winding road that leads directly to the Capital Beltway (I-495) and the George Washington Memorial Parkway. These arteries provide access to Washington, D.C., Tysons Corner, and the Dulles Technology Corridor.
For longer travel, Washington Dulles International Airport (IAD) is approximately a 20-30 minute drive to the west, offering global connectivity. While the area is primarily car-dependent, its strategic location between major employment hubs makes the commute manageable for professionals. The upcoming completion of the Silver Line Metro expansion further enhances future connectivity, with the Wiehle-Reston East station being the closest current option for rail access into the city.
